The Ad Astra Theatre Ensemble will perform a concert reading of Marcia Cebulska’s play VISIONS OF RIGHT. at 7:30 p.m. on Jan. 26 in the Neese Gray Theatre.

The script was originally written in response to the hate ministry of the Westboro Baptist Church and engages some current controversial topics including gun violence, hate speech, religious freedom and gay rights.

The performance will feature most of the original cast members such as Jesyca Rodenberg and Craig Fisher, artistic director of Ad Astra Theatre Ensemble and adjunct professor respectively.

Kansas University professor Darren Canady will direct the concert reading which will be accompanied by projected images. History professor Tom Prasch will moderate a discussion following the performance.

Admission is free for the public.
